Join us for the highly anticipated 21st International Sea Glass Festival, hosted this year at the beautiful Hyatt Regency Monterey Hotel & Spa on Del Monte Golf Course in Monterey, California, on June 27-28, 2026, in the Regency Ballroom. Experience an inspiring weekend surrounded by exquisite sea glass artistry, engaging presentations, children's activities, collector's corner, and the relaxed coastal elegance of one of Monterey’s premier resort destinations.
The International Sea Glass Association (ISGA), a nonprofit founded in 2005, is dedicated to supporting sea and beach glass collectors while fostering education and community. Its mission is to promote the value of genuine, naturally weathered sea and beach glass and to advocate for the preservation and restoration of coastlines and waterways around the world.

SONGS FOR NOBODIESWritten by Joanna Murray-SmithOrchestrations by Andra Velis Simon
An intimate, spellbinding one-woman tour de force celebrating the ordinary & uncelebrated women who share a fleeting but unforgettable moment with five of the greatest voices in musical history.
THE STORY:Five legendary singers — Judy Garland, Billie Holiday, Patsy Cline, Maria Callas, and Édith Piaf — each encounter an ordinary woman whose life was changed forever in that singular moment. Songs for Nobodies weaves together stories of five “nobodies” who brushed against greatness, told through soaring vocal performances and vivid theatrical storytelling. Part concert, part play, this remarkable piece is a meditation on fame, memory, longing, and the enduring power of a voice.

A Home on the Range: The Jewish Chicken Ranchers of PetalumaSunday, June 28 @ Congregation Beth Israel
A fascinating look at a little-known chapter of California history, this film explores how Jewish immigrants built a thriving chicken farming community in Petaluma.
Following the film, we’ll be joined by surprise guests – some of the original ranchers and their descendants for a special discussion.Check out the trailer for "A Home on the Range" here!
